QuickCheck: Can storing a pineapple upside down help it ripen faster?


PINEAPPLES are often the stars of tropical fruit selections, but knowing when they're ripe can be a prickly issue.

In the age of viral hacks and kitchen shortcuts, one popular tip suggests to store the pineapple upside down so that the "juices pool at the top" to help it ripen faster.
